HKG:1398 Revenue
Industrial and Commercial Bank of China had revenue of 162.86B CNY in the quarter ending March 31, 2026, with 10.25% growth. This brings the company's revenue in the last twelve months to 674.44B, up 1.12% year-over-year. In the year 2025, Industrial and Commercial Bank of China had annual revenue of 668.42B with 1.22% growth.

Revenue History
| Fiscal Year End | Revenue | Change |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dec 31, 2025 | 668.42B | 8.04B | 1.22% |
| Dec 31, 2024 | 660.39B | 2.74B | 0.42% |
| Dec 31, 2023 | 657.65B | -5.50B | -0.83% |
| Dec 31, 2022 | 663.15B | 4.90B | 0.74% |
| Dec 31, 2021 | 658.26B | 57.04B | 9.49% |

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
